BRIEF DESCRIPTION OF POSITION: Under the direction of the High School or Middle School Principal, the Assistant Principal serves as a co-administrator of the high school facility; assists in the educational and administrative leadership of the school; performs duties involving the administration of school operations and assumes leadership and responsibility of the school in the absence of the Principal.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S: • Must possess an Administrative Services Credential. • Master's Degree required. • Five years of full-time teaching experience. • Experience working at the high school and/or Middle School level preferred. • Two years in a non-classroom leadership position such as Teacher on Special Assignment, Instructional Lead, Coach, etc. preferred. DESIRABLE QUALIFICATIONS: • Knowledge of effective student disciplinary and control procedures and practices. • Excellent oral and written communication skills. • Knowledge of operation and administration of the school district, laws, rules and regulations affecting the school. • Knowledge of budget development and categorical funding rules and regulations • Excellent interpersonal skills with teachers, classified employees, parents, students and other community members. • Knowledge of secondary programs, curricular paths and assessment. • Knowledge of effective teaching practices and the ability to evaluate their use in a classroom setting. • Efficient and effective organization and time management skills.

ABILITY TO: • Exhibit the qualities of leadership essential to the successful administration at a middle or high school. • Meet district standards for physical and mental health. • Relate well with students, parents, administrators, and teachers. • Demonstrate effective instructional, organizational, and administrative leadership. • Analyze problems, identify potential solutions and make appropriate and effective decisions. • Reinforce appropriate school behavior. • Read, write and speak Spanish.
